Description
Allow to change the
STATE_STORE_NAME
for the Node app via an environment variable. Default still remainstatestore
if no value is supllied in this environment variable. So no side effect with existing behavior/configuration/docs.The use case is when the name of the associated
Component
created for me is notstatestore
, I need a way to dynamically change this value without having to change the code and rebuild/repackage the Node app.Issue reference
